Disasters : your right to survive.

Subject: This book is a manual on how to stay alive, individually and collectively, in the late twentieth and early twenty-first centuries. It is the first book that defines disaster as a coherent phenomenon and provides guidance for policymakers. It is a comprehensive guide to the causes of natural and man-made disasters that also contains both a vigorous critique of current disaster prevention and relief capabilities, as well as practical recommendations for future efforts.
